The excitement is building as Africa’s top rugby nations prepare to clash in a high-stakes opening day of the 2025 Africa Women Sevens. The full Match Day 1 schedule has been confirmed, with 12 thrilling fixtures lined up at the RFUEA Grounds in Nairobi.
MATCH DAY 1 – SATURDAY,
15 NOVEMBER 2025 (EAT)
The action begins at 9:00am with Tunisia taking on Egypt, kicking off a packed day of elite sevens rugby.
Morning Fixtures
09:00 – Tunisia vs Egypt
09:22 – Zambia vs Burkina Faso
09:44 – Ghana vs Côte d’Ivoire
10:06 – Zimbabwe vs Mauritius
Midday games continue the momentum:
12:00 – Madagascar vs Egypt
12:22 – Uganda vs Burkina Faso
12:44 – Kenya vs Côte d’Ivoire
13:06 – South Africa vs Mauritius
Afternoon Fixtures
15:00 – Madagascar vs Tunisia
15:22 – Uganda vs Zambia
15:44 – South Africa vs Zimbabwe
16:06 – Kenya vs Ghana
Kenya Lionesses ran the South Africans very close in the final of last year’s tournament in Ghana, with the record 12-time champions having to dig deep for a 19-10 victory to claim a fourth title in a row.
Hosting the event this time around, in front of a passionate home crowd at the RFUEA Grounds in Nairobi, Kenya’s Lionesses will have an extra push as they chase their second title in history and their first since 2018.
The hosts will take to the field twice on opening day, first against Côte d’Ivoire at 12:44pm before closing the day with a clash against Ghana at 4:06pm. With home fans expected to turn out in large numbers, Kenya will be aiming for a perfect start.
